#E065DD Hex color

#E065DD

The hexadecimal color code #E065DD corresponds to the code RGB( 224, 101, 221 ). It's a shade of Pink. This color is a combination of red (at 0,88 level), green (at 0,40 level) and blue (at 0,87 level). Its brightness is 63% and its saturation is 66%. It is composed of red at 41%, green at 18% and blue at 40%.
